From: Explantation of a sutureless scleral fixated Carlevale intraocular lens due to calcification: a clinical and laboratory report

Fig. 7

(A) Scanning electron microscopy of the anterior surface of the lens reveals a pattern of lumps composed of subsurface calcified deposits as well as surface deposits. The arrow line shows line scan analysis. (B) Energy-dispersive x-ray microanalysis, exhibiting peaks corresponding to calcium and phosphorus corresponding to the surface calcium phosphate deposits. In the bottom restricted view of the line scan microanalysis. (C) Energy-dispersive x-ray analysis of limited deposits of discrete calcium phosphate crystallites on the posterior surface of the IOL. The arrow line shows the line scan area. (D) EDX microanalysis spectrum runs across surface deposits as shown in the bottom
